What is the situation of access to justice for victims of gender violence in Honduras?

Access to justice for victims of gender violence in Honduras faces challenges due to the lack of sensitivity and training of justice operators, as well as impunity and revictimization in the judicial system. Economic, social and cultural barriers make it difficult to access legal resources and protection measures for women and girls who suffer gender violence.

What is the scope of the right to non-discrimination in Colombia?

The right to non-discrimination in Colombia implies the recognition and protection of the equality of all people, without any distinction. This right covers non-discrimination based on race, gender, ethnic origin, sexual orientation, disability, religion, among others. Furthermore, it implies the State's duty to adopt measures to prevent and eliminate discrimination in all spheres of life.

What are the steps to apply for a mortgage loan in Mexico?

The steps to apply for a mortgage loan in Mexico include: choosing a bank or financial institution, submitting an application with the required documentation (identification, proof of income, credit history, among others), completing the credit evaluation process and obtaining approval.

What legal measures are applied in cases of child abandonment in Honduras?

The abandonment of minors in Honduras is regulated by the Code of Children and Adolescents and other laws related to the protection of children's rights. These laws establish sanctions for those who abandon a minor, guaranteeing the protection and well-being of children and promoting their integration into a safe family environment.
